On Thursday 11th October 2018 i was taken into hospital to be induced becuase our child was too poorly to be in this world. He came into this world fighting at 18.47 weighing 240g and 19cm long we named him:
Alfie James Cambridge.
He lived in this world for 2hrs and 13 mins... i guess he just wanted to meet his mummy and daddy before he gained his angel wings to be with his nanny. He even wrapped his little fingers round his mummys finger and died in the arms of his daddy.
This has been the biggest decision of our lifes as husband and wife and its not been easy. Our baby was born with the most severe case of spina bifida with problems with his brain. 3/4 of his tiny little back was open so that all his nerve endings were sitting on the outside of his body. He would of had no quality of life and we were told due to how extensive his condition was that even if we chose to go to full term he would of only probably lived for a few hours.
We cannot thank kettering general hospital enough for the campassion and care we recieved.
We were given the snowdrop room on the labour ward in which you have to walk through to get to the room. Allthough the room was lovely with its own bathroom and garden it isnt sound proof.
We as parents going through the most horrendous time had to listen to mothers given birth, babies crying, dads ringing home to tell family about there happy news which is all amazing but not for us as parents who were grieving with our little boy lying lifeless beside us.
So we want to raise money for this room to be sound proofed and to be given different access so that you do not have to walk through the labour ward to access or to leave with your baby in your arms who has died.
